August 20, 2025 - In response to President Trump’s deployment of National Guard troops to Washington D.C. and attempted takeover of the city’s police department, Rabbi Jonah Dov Pesner, Director of the Religious Action Center of Reform Judaism, released the following statement: 

“We are deeply concerned by President Trump’s deployment of National Guard troops to Washington D.C. and attempted takeover of the District of Columbia Metropolitan Police Department. Despite the fact that violent crime in Washington D.C. is at a 30-year low, President Trump falsely claimed the city is experiencing a ‘crime emergency’ to justify an unprecedented federal assumption of local law enforcement. By blaming the supposed crisis on an ‘enemy invasion,’ inner city youth, and people experiencing homelessness, President Trump’s announcement continues a long pattern of scapegoating and dehumanizing immigrants and other vulnerable communities.

President Trump’s actions pose serious threats to public safety in Washington D.C. National Guard members are untrained in law enforcement and their deployment in this context may actually pose a greater threat to the safety of all Washington D.C. residents and visitors. We are especially alarmed by reports that National Guard servicemembers patrolling the city may be armed. In addition, immigrants, communities of Color, and people experiencing homelessness are at unique risk, as indicated by their numerous roundups and arrests in the last week.

This order, which has already drawn opposition from a federal judge adjudicating a challenge to the effort, undermines longstanding democratic norms, violates local autonomy, and threatens rule of law nationwide. The actions in DC come on the heels of other impositions of executive power, including deployment of the National Guard to Los Angeles earlier this summer. President Trump has also indicated a desire to take over law enforcement in other cities across the United States. Our commitment to the rule of law is guided by Jewish text and tradition, including the words of Leviticus 19:15: “You shall not render an unfair decision: do not favor the poor or show deference to the rich; judge your kin fairly.”

We urge President Trump to recall the National Guard and return full control of the D.C. Metropolitan Police Department to local authorities. We also call on Congress to speak up in strong opposition to this unprecedented federal overreach and oppose any request by President Trump to extend federal control of local law enforcement.”
